It's not a money issue. We were ready to pay Matthews top of the market.
It wasn't effort. We recruited him forever as the top priority.
I don't think Cristobal and Mirabal forgot how to recruit offensive tackles, especially after watching Cantwell toss people all spring.
I also don't think it's about playing time. We play freshmen, and even if Matthews played RT (which he does in high school) he could still go Top 10 like Mauigoa and Fano.
So all that leads me to this conclusion: I think the kid just wants to go to Texas A&M. I don't understand it, but I'm not him. These guys are all different. Texas A&M did a better job recruiting him and looks like they'll win this battle. It's a brutal loss for the Canes.
All we can do is take the L and move forward. Consider it the recruiting version of the SMU game. Focus on Olu Olubobola and get it done. Elite offensive tackles are rare, and there is a big drop off to the next group (as we see in the first round of the NFL Draft). This needs to be a position where we continue to spend money on high school talent. Maybe we can flip Matthews back, but that's becoming less common in this era.
I still think we land a Top 5 class. But I also thought we'd get Matthews. So let's see what happens. We've got seven months. Go Canes.
